Northern Michigan Christian Academy in Burt Lake, MI, offers co–ed education for grades K–12 in a rural community setting.
Established in 1987, the school serves 98 students with 8 teachers, maintaining a student–teacher ratio of 12:1.
The academy is affiliated with Baptist orientation and is a member of the American Association of Christian Schools and the Southern Baptist Association of Christian Schools.
Northern Michigan Christian Academy provides a full K–12 program in a rural area, supporting families seeking a faith–based private school in Burt Lake, Michigan.
